Mint Thai has very fresh and tasty Thai food. This restaurant
is located in a strip mall and has a rather awkward entry and waiting
area, but once seated you can enjoy tea and conversation in their
comfortably appointed restaurant.
<br>
Menu items range from red curry to sweet potato broths. The restaurant
changed hands some years ago and the menu has stayed consistent
since that time. The new owner has a take-away restaurant, Bola
Thai, just a few miles away on Baseline. A great place for Thai
food as well.
<br>
My Choice: Curry Chicken and hot tea. Throw in some sticky rice
for dessert.
